I think that indexing the 'profile' table on entpc and laccess could be a good thing to start with. Probably some work to do on MSG_HISTORY as well. You are right about bind variables, but it won't help the queries on MSG_HISTORY, where the long string of ORs is obviously dynamically built. Oracle doesn't often choose to iterate as it should with a long string of ORs (or a long IN list), the 'FIRST_ROWS' hint may help.
